Realty experts make, on average, 25 percent more earnings than all workers, however there truly is no cap on how much you can make. The stronger your service skills are, and the more you put into the profession, the more you'll leave it.

The sky's the limitation. Since you're not earning a salary from an employer, your earnings are based on your transactions every month. If you have a sluggish month, your takeaway is less. The task is based upon commission so if you're not offering a residential or commercial Rhode Island timeshare company property you don't immediately get a paycheck.

If you hang out creating a cost savings fund prior to you delve into property then you won't have a problem with money circulation in the sluggish durations. When deals pick up, you can replenish your cost savings fund for the next time. Ensure you account for a few of the most typical realty agent expenses while you're budgeting for just how much you should save.

Pennsylvania needs 75 hours of education, which you can take in a classroom or online.

A minimum rating of 77 percent on the final test is needed in Pennsylvania, and there is no limitation on the variety of retakes. To offer property in Pennsylvania, a licensed broker must concur to be your broker of record. This person completes the property employment section on your license application.

Submit a completed and notarized application. If your application is authorized, you are a Pennsylvania property agent.
